Symptom & Impact

System fails normal startup and enters initramfs shell, causing service outage.

Environment & Reproduction

Common after abrupt power loss, forced reset, or storage disruption events.

Root Cause Analysis

Filesystem metadata corruption blocks root mount sequence during early boot.

Quick Triage

Identify root device and run non-destructive checks before applying repairs.

Step-by-Step Diagnosis

Run filesystem checks, inspect boot logs, and verify UUID mappings.

Solution – Primary Fix

Repair filesystem, regenerate initramfs, and validate GRUB root settings.

Solution – Alternative Approaches

Use a live environment for offline repair when rescue mode cannot mount root.

Verification & Acceptance Criteria

Host boots to target successfully and critical services initialize normally.

Rollback Plan

Boot a previous kernel or restore snapshot if repaired state is unstable.

Prevention & Hardening

Use reliable power controls and monitor storage health to reduce abrupt failures.
